It's not cost effective. Cheapest option would be fiberglass but they get damaged easily. ABS plastic would withstand damage better but a mold that size would be ~$10k and probably ~$100 in materials and machine time per lip. No idea what it would cost to get molds made for dense foam like the original FOHA lips but I imagine it would be in the same ball park as ABS plastic.

Just to recover initial investment costs, you'd have to sell 30 to 40 of them for $350-$450/shipped. I think you would be hard pressed to find 40 committed buyers who would be willing to wait possibly months for a new splitter but pay up front. Not impossible, just improbable.
